It is estimated that 50% of all lung cancer patients continue to smoke after diagnosis. Many of these lung cancer patients who are current smokers often experience tremendous guilt and responsibility for their disease, and feel it might be too late for them to quit smoking. In addition, many oncologists may be heard to say that it is 'too late', 'it doesn't matter', 'it is too difficult', 'it is too stressful' for their patients to stop smoking, or they never identify the smoking status of the patient. Many oncologists feel unprepared to address smoking cessation as part of their clinical practice. In reality, physicians can have tremendous effects on motivating patients, particularly when patients are initially being diagnosed with cancer. More information is needed to convince patients to quit smoking and to encourage clinicians to assist patients with their smoking cessation. ^ In this current study, smoking status at time of lung cancer diagnosis was assessed to examine its impact on complications and survival, after exploring the reliability of smoking data that is self-reported. Logistic Regression was used to determine the risks of smoking prior to lung resection. In addition, survival analysis was performed to examine the impact of smoking on survival. ^ The reliability of how patients report their smoking status was high, but there was some discordance between current smokers and recent quitters. In addition, we found that cigarette pack-year history and duration of smoking cessation were directly related to the rate of a pulmonary complication. In regards to survival, we found that current smoking at time of lung cancer diagnosis was an independent predictor of early stage lung cancer. This evidence supports the idea that it is "never too late" for patients to quit smoking and health care providers should incorporate smoking status regularly into their clinical practice.^

BACKGROUND: Renal failure after thoracoabdominal aortic repair is a significant clinical problem. Distal aortic perfusion for organ and spinal cord protection requires cannulation of the left femoral artery. In 2006, we reported the finding that direct cannulation led to leg ischemia in some patients and was associated with increased renal failure. After this finding, we modified our perfusion technique to eliminate leg ischemia from cannulation. In this article, we present the effects of this change on postoperative renal function. METHODS: Between February 1991 and July 2008, we repaired 1464 thoracoabdominal aortic aneurysms. Distal aortic perfusion was used in 1088, and these were studied. Median patient age was 68 years, and 378 (35%) were women. In September 2006, we began to adopt a sidearm femoral cannulation technique that provides distal aortic perfusion while maintaining downstream flow to the leg. This was used in 167 patients (15%). We measured the joint effects of preoperative glomerular filtration rate (GFR) and cannulation technique on the highest postoperative creatinine level, postoperative renal failure, and death. Analysis was by multiple linear or logistic regression with interaction. RESULTS: The preoperative GFR was the strongest predictor of postoperative renal dysfunction and death. No significant main effects of sidearm cannulation were noted. For peak creatinine level and postoperative renal failure, however, strong interactions between preoperative GFR and sidearm cannulation were present, resulting in reductions of postoperative renal complications of 15% to 20% when GFR was <60 mL>/min/1.73 m(2). For normal GFR, the effect was negated or even reversed at very high levels of GFR. Mortality, although not significantly affected by sidearm cannulation, showed a similar trend to the renal outcomes. CONCLUSION: Use of sidearm cannulation is associated with a clinically important and highly statistically significant reduction in postoperative renal complications in patients with a low GFR. Reduced renal effect of skeletal muscle ischemia is the proposed mechanism. Effects among patients with good preoperative renal function are less clear. A randomized trial is needed.

Radiation-induced injury to skin is an infrequent but potentially serious complication to complex fluoroscopically-guided interventional procedures. Due to a lack of experience with such injuries, the medical community has found fluoroscopically-induced injuries difficult to diagnose. Injuries have occurred globally in many countries. Serious injuries most frequently occur on the back but have also occurred on the neck, buttocks and anterior of the chest. Severities of injuries range from skin rashes and epilation to necrosis of the skin and its underlying structures. This article reviews the characteristics of these injuries and some actions that can be taken to reduce their likelihood or seriousness.

Background. The increasing emphasis on medical outcomes and cost containment has made it imperative to identify patient populations in which aggressive nutritional care can improve quality of care. The aim of this prospective study was to implement a standardized early jejunal feeding protocol for patients undergoing small and large bowel resection, and to evaluate its effect on patient outcome and cost.^ Methods. Treatment patients (n = 81) who met protocol inclusion criteria had a jejunal feeding tube inserted at the time of surgery. Feeding was initiated at 10 cc/hour within 12 hours after bowel resection and progressed if hemodynamically stable. The control group (n = 159) received usual care. Outcome measures included postoperative length of stay, total direct cost, nosocomial infection rate and health status (SF-36) scores.^ Results. By postoperative day 4, the use of total parenteral nutrition (TPN) was significantly greater in the control group compared to the treatment group; however, total nutritional intake was significantly less. Multiple regression analysis indicated an increased likelihood of infection with the use of TPN. A reduction of 3.5 postoperative days (p =.013) with 4.3 fewer TPN days per patient (p =.001) and a 9.6% reduction in infection rate (p =.042) was demonstrated in the treatment group. There was no difference in health status scores between groups at discharge and 3 months post-discharge.^ Conclusion. These positive outcomes and an average total cost savings of $4,145 per treatment patient indicate that the treatment protocol was effective. ^

Background. An enlarged tracheoesophageal puncture (TEP) results in aspiration around the voice prosthesis (VP) and may lead to pneumonia. The aims of this research were: (1) to conduct a systematic review and meta-analysis on enlarged TEP; (2) to analyze preoperative, perioperative, and postoperative risk factors for enlarged TEP; and (3) to evaluate control of leakage around the VP using conservative treatments and adverse events in patients with enlarged TEP.^ Methods. A systematic review was conducted (1978-2008). A summary risk estimate was calculated using a random-effects meta-analysis model. A retrospective cohort study was completed. Patients who underwent total laryngectomy and TEP at The University of Texas M. D. Anderson Cancer Center (MDACC) were included. Multiple logistic regression methods were used to assess risk factors for enlargement. Descriptive and bivariate statistics were calculated to evaluate outcomes and adverse events. Results: Twenty-seven manuscripts were included in the systematic review. The summary risk estimate of enlarged TEP/leakage around the VP was 7.2% (95% CI: 4.8%-9.6%). Temporary VP removal and TEP-site injections were the most commonly reported treatments. Neither prosthetic diameter (p=0.076) nor timing of TEP (p=0.297) significantly increased risk of enlargement per stratified analyses of published outcomes. The cumulative incidence of enlarged TEP was 18.6% (36/194, 95% CI: 13.0%-24.1%) in the MDACC cohort. Enlarged TEP occurred exclusively in irradiated patients. Adjusting for length of follow-up and timing of TEP, advanced nodal disease (ORadjusted: 4.3, 95% CI: 1.0-19.1), stricture (ORadjusted : 3.2, 95% CI: 1.2-8.6), and locoregional recurrence/distant metastasis after laryngectomy (ORadjusted: 6.2, 95% CI: 2.3-16.4) increased risk of enlarged TEP. At last follow-up, conservative methods controlled leakage around the VP in 81% (29/36) of patients. Unresolved leakage was associated with recurrent cancer (p=0.081) and TEP-site irregularity (p=0.003). Relative to those without enlargement, enlarged TEP patients had significantly higher risk of pneumonia (RR: 3.4, 95% CI: 1.9-6.2).^ Conclusions. These data establish that enlarged TEP poses serious health risks, and provide insight into medical and oncologic factors that may contribute to development of this complication. In addition, this research supports the use of conservative treatments to address leakage after enlarged TEP in lieu of complete TEP closure.^

Unlike infections occurring during periods of chemotherapy-induced neutropenia, postoperative infections in patients with solid malignancy remain largely understudied. The purpose of this population-based study was to evaluate the clinical and economic burden, as well as the relationship of hospital surgical volume and outcomes associated with serious postoperative infection (SPI) – i.e., bacteremia/sepsis, pneumonia, and wound infection – following resection of common solid tumors.^ From the Texas Discharge Data Research File, we identified all Texas residents who underwent resection of cancer of the lung, esophagus, stomach, pancreas, colon, or rectum between 2002 and 2006. From their billing records, we identified ICD-9 codes indicating SPI and also subsequent SPI-related readmissions occurring within 30 days of surgery. Random-effects logistic regression was used to calculate the impact of SPI on mortality, as well as the association between surgical volume and SPI, adjusting for case-mix, hospital characteristics, and clustering of multiple surgical admissions within the same patient and patients within the same hospital. Excess bed days and costs were calculated by subtracting values for patients without infections from those with infections computed using multilevel mixed-effects generalized linear model by fitting a gamma distribution to the data using log link.^ Serious postoperative infection occurred following 9.4% of the 37,582 eligible tumor resections and was independently associated with an 11-fold increase in the odds of in-hospital mortality (95% Confidence Interval [95% CI], 6.7-18.5, P < 0.001). Patients with SPI required 6.3 additional hospital days (95% CI, 6.1 - 6.5) at an incremental cost of $16,396 (95% CI, $15,927–$16,875). There was a significant trend toward lower overall rates of SPI with higher surgical volume (P=0.037). ^ Due to the substantial morbidity, mortality, and excess costs associated with SPI following solid tumor resections and given that, under current reimbursement practices, most of this heavy burden is borne by acute care providers, it is imperative for hospitals to identify more effective prophylactic measures, so that these potentially preventable infections and their associated expenditures can be averted. Additional volume-outcomes research is also needed to identify infection prevention processes that can be transferred from higher- to lower-volume providers.^

Placenta previa is alleged to be more common among women with a history of prior induced abortion. To investigate further whether there is a relationship between previous induced abortion and subsequent pregnancy complication of placenta previa, a matched case-comparison study was conducted comparing the reproductive histories of 256 women with placenta previa matched on age, date of delivery, and hospital with those of 256 women having normal deliveries and cesarean section deliveries without placental complications.^ Women with placenta previa had a twofold increase in the odds of having had one previous induced abortion (odds ratio 2.25) over women with no placental complications. Women with placenta previa and two or more previous induced abortions had a sevenfold increase in odds.^ The significant association of placenta previa and previous induced abortion remained after including gravida status, previous dilatation and curettage (D&C) status, previous spontaneous abortion, and race in a conditional logistic regression model. There is interaction between high gravidity and previous spontaneous abortion. Dilatation and curettage is associated with placenta previa primarily because women with abortion histories have also had a dilatation and curettage.^ Women who are seeking abortion and wish to have children later should be informed that there may be a longterm effect of developing placental complications in subsequent pregnancies. Women who have had at least one induced abortion or any dilatation and curettage procedure should be monitored carefully during any subsequent pregnancy for the risk of the complication of placenta previa. This knowledge should alert the physician or nurse-midwife to treat those women with a history of previous induced abortions as potential high risk pregnancies and could perhaps reduce maternal and fetal morbidity rates. ^
